We’re looking for a highly organised and customer-focused Servicing & Deployment Coordinator to join our team. This is a fast-paced, rewarding role where you’ll play a vital part in ensuring our customers receive an outstanding service. Acting as the central point of contact for engineers, customers, and internal teams, you’ll coordinate resources effectively, plan workloads, and keep everything running smoothly behind the scenes.

If you thrive on problem-solving, juggling priorities, and making a real difference to customer experiences—this role could be for you.

What You’ll Be Doing
  • Be the first point of contact for engineers, customers, and clients
  • Plan and schedule work to ensure customer needs are met and KPIs are achieved
  • Optimise the deployment of engineers across your allocated area
  • Keep customers fully informed on repairs, progress, and follow‑up work
  • Liaise with parts suppliers to ensure engineers are equipped to complete jobs efficiently
  • Handle administrative tasks including documentation, call handling, and record keeping
  • Collaborate with internal teams to deliver seamless service across contracts
